Why Does Personal Growth Matter for Professional Development?
First of all, you need to know that personal growth and professional development have a strong connection to each other. They let you realize your real strengths and weaknesses.
As per reports, “there's 15% more engagement among employees who made use of professional development opportunities.” (source)
Thereby, through training, individuals can easily develop their skills and abilities. They can also apply what they have learned in their personal and professional lives.
Individuals can also learn to focus on their short-term and long-term goals. When people start to improve themselves, they become active in achieving career-related as well as personal goals. They become self-aware of themselves and their needs.

Top 10 Tips to Boost Your Personal and Professional Development
-
Set S.M.A.R.T. Goals
The first tip to enhance your personal and professional development is to set S.M.A.R.T. goals. If you are a person who sets S.M.A.R.T. goals, that proves you are a well-organized and focused person.
Whenever you set any goals, they should be easily attainable. The professional trainers help you set specific, realistic goals and create a deadline for them and work towards their achievement.
-
Develop Skills Based on Strengths and Weaknesses
How can you assess your strengths and weaknesses? It's simple. You need to have a closer look at your past experiences. From that you can know about the key areas you are good at and where you need to improve.
Professional trainers help in that as well. These trainings help you clearly understand your ups and downs; you can have a clear idea about who you are, what you are, and what you can be.

Maintain Physical and Mental Health
Did you know mental and physical health also play a major role in your personal and professional development? If you want to stay focused in life and career, you need to be physically and mentally fit first.
If you eat well and do workouts, you can perform better at workplaces. Smarter, clearer, and more practical decisions can only be taken when you are healthy both mentally and physically.
-
Learn From Mistakes
Did you know making mistakes in life or in workplaces is no big issue? It's a part of the learning process. Mistakes make you learn important things in life. When you make mistakes, you learn from them, and you never try to repeat the same mistakes again.
Most importantly, you understand the key areas you must improve. These little mistakes will later help you achieve your goals at the right time.

Develop Good Communication Skills
For a successful career and an amazing life, your communication skills must be strong. If you can talk clearly and understand others very well, you can win in life.
But expressing your thoughts in a structured manner is a skill, and when you invest in professional training, you communicate effectively, and you build better relationships with coworkers, clients, and your boss.
If you are good at expressing your thoughts, it means you are more likely to succeed both in personal and professional life.
-
Ask Guidance From Mentors
Are you struggling to move forward with your goals? Don't worry; that's when you need a mentor. They will guide, support, and give you thorough knowledge on achieving your goals. You can choose someone as a mentor who has the same professional goal as you.
Learn from them, like how they fulfilled their goals. Mentors can also be found in social media groups and from people you already know. But choose the best who is dedicated to teaching you and really wants to see you grow.
